Dedicated live score applications, such as Flashscore or SofaScore, are engineered for speed and statistical depth, often providing granular data points that general sports news apps, like ESPN or BBC Sport, may omit. While news apps offer broader editorial content and aggregate scores, their primary feed is typically less optimized for rapid, live updates. For predicting outcomes or analyzing live betting markets, the millisecond advantage offered by specialized apps, which are built around data feeds rather than editorial calendars, can provide a crucial analytical edge. Their focus on pure data delivery often translates to superior performance metrics.
The manner in which statistics are presented significantly impacts analytical efficiency. Comparing user interfaces, some apps offer raw, tabular data, while others employ dynamic charts, graphs, and comparative player analysis tools. An interface that effectively visualizes complex statistical relationships, such as expected outcomes versus actual results or player-vs-player statistical matchups, aids rapid comprehension. This comparative advantage allows users to quickly identify value or anomalies, crucial when assessing betting markets or fantasy player potential based on live game data.
A fundamental comparison point is the sheer volume and sophistication of statistics provided. Basic apps deliver only scores and perhaps basic team stats like possession. Advanced platforms, however, offer detailed metrics such as Expected Goals (xG), shot maps, heatmaps, individual player performance ratings, and head-to-head probabilities. For predictive analysis, these advanced metrics are indispensable. They provide the raw data needed to assess team form, player efficiency, and underlying performance trends that simple scorelines do not reveal.

While pure score trackers focus exclusively on game events, many modern applications integrate live betting odds directly alongside scores and statistics. This comparison is crucial for bettors. Apps that offer this integration allow for immediate correlation analysis between game momentum, key statistics, and market price movements. The predictive advantage lies in observing how odds shift in response to statistical probabilities or unexpected game events. A platform that seamlessly blends live score data with dynamic odds offers a more potent analytical toolkit than isolated score feeds.

The backbone of any reliable live score service is its data acquisition method. Applications leveraging direct, API-driven feeds from official sports data providers offer the highest probability of real-time accuracy. Conversely, services that rely on web scraping may introduce latency, as data must be extracted and processed after it appears on a source website. For prediction modeling and live betting, where odds fluctuate rapidly based on game events, this delay is critically detrimental. Prioritizing API-driven platforms ensures your statistical inputs are as current as possible.

While the above categories cover the primary comparative aspects, several other platforms offer distinct advantages. Apps like WhoScored excel in football analytics with detailed player ratings derived from statistical input. For cricket enthusiasts, Cricbuzz offers unparalleled live commentary and statistical breakdowns. Fantasy sports platforms often provide proprietary statistics tailored to in-game scoring systems. Each serves a specific niche, and their comparative value depends on the user's primary analytical objective.
